In Brief: We are small nursery that is independently owned and operated by our family with help from a small team of sub-contractors. Our plants are grown OUTDOORS without the use of a greenhouse, as a result our plants “wake-up” and/or germinate later than most greenhouse grown stock. This minimal infrastructure lowers our carbon footprint but also creates limitations for our catalogue and the timing of availability. As a result, many of our plants are not ready for sale until June or even well into August, so check-in regularly or send us an email with questions about plants you are looking for.

We specialize in growing wild-type native plants from the Midwest with a focus on Minnesota Eco-regions. A vast majority of our plants are grown from seeds that we collect in Dakota County. However, sometimes we purchase seeds from other verified seed vendors in Minnesota that grow regionally appropriate eco-types. Even less frequently we do purchase plants for resale from trusted wholesale nurseries located in the Midwest and Northeast who sell regionally adapted plants.

Please feel free to ask about plant provenance, we are open and transparent about where our plants come from.
